California needs a million EV charging stations — but that’s ‘unlikely’ and ‘unrealistic’
Public chargers must be built at an unprecedented pace to meet the target in less than 7 years, and then doubled to 2 million in 2035. The high cost — $120,000 or more for one fast charger— is just one obstacle.
Rocklin’s 14th Annual Celebrate America Event Lights Up the Sky
Every year, Destiny Church hosts a Celebrate America event at Twin Oaks Park the weekend before Independence Day. People come from all over Placer County to celebrate with music, food, friends, and fireworks. This year’s festivities began around 6:00 p.m. and went on until around 10:30 p.m. It’s an event that patrons look forward to every year because of the grand fireworks show.

Man stabbed to death by 3 fellow inmates at California State Prison, Sacramento, officials say
A 55-year-old man incarcerated at California State Prison, Sacramento was stabbed to death after being attacked by three other inmates on Sunday, officials said. Orinda Man Appointed to Employment Training Panel
Kumani Armstrong, of Orinda has been appointed the Assistant Director/Chief counsel at the Employment Training Panel. The Employment Training Panel (ETP) provides funding to employers to assist in upgrading the skills of their workers through training that leads to good paying, long-term jobs.
